"Death scares me. Living scares me too."

For too long, the women of the Iliad have been silenced. It's time for their voices to be heard.

Greek writer Athena Gaga's modern interpretation of the tragedies faced by the infamously overlooked women of Greek mythology bring a new feminist understanding to Homer's epic Iliad.
